DescriptionTrans oil filter switch grounded at startup.

Tractor error code 14002 indicates that the transmission oil filter switch is closed to ground on power up. This means that the switch is not functioning properly and is causing a disruption in the transmission system. The symptoms of this error code include difficulty in shifting gears, transmission slipping, and reduced power output.

The cause of this error code can be due to a faulty switch or a wiring issue. It is important to repair this error code as soon as possible as it can lead to further damage to the transmission system. The difficulty level of repairing this error code can vary depending on the cause, but it is recommended to seek professional help.

Possible fixes include replacing the switch or repairing any wiring issues.

  • To fix the tractor error code 14002, first, turn off the engine and disconnect the battery.
  • Then, locate the transmission oil filter switch and check for any loose connections or damaged wires.
  • If any issues are found, repair or replace the damaged parts.
  • Next, check the switch’s resistance using a multimeter and ensure it is within the manufacturer’s specifications.
  • If not, replace the switch.
  • Finally, reconnect the battery and start the engine to check if the error code has been resolved.
  • If the error persists, seek professional assistance.
